Here is a patch that updates QEMU to 5.2.0-rc4.

The big change here is that the build system has changed to use Meson
and Ninja "under the hood", although this release still uses
`./configure && make` in a superficial way.

With this patch, the qemu and qemu-minimal packages build and can boot
Guix VMs created with the `guix system` commands.

There are still two open tasks that require assistance:

1) The patch that makes Sphinx build an info manual will need to be
adapted to the meson build system. Ideally, this would be submitted
upstream.

2) The ./configure step is considered "stale" in the build phase and
thus gets run twice. You can add "--trace" to #:make-flags to trace the
Makefile and try to understand what's wrong (shown below). I'm no Make
expert but, AFAICT, there are some PHONY targets that depend on the
output of the configure step, config-host.mak, so it may be an upstream
bug. But I might be misunderstanding it. I asked on the QEMU IRC but
didn't get a useful answer.
